    South Korea Battery Monitoring System Market Summary

    As per MRFR analysis, the South Korea battery monitoring-system market size was estimated at 314.72 USD Million in 2024. The South Korea battery monitoring-system market is projected to grow from 372.22 USD Million in 2025 to 1993.65 USD Million by 2035, exhibiting a compound annual growth rate (CAGR) of 18.27% during the forecast period 2025 - 2035.

    Growth of Renewable Energy Sources

    the expansion of renewable energy sources in South Korea significantly impacts the battery monitoring-system market. As the country aims to increase its renewable energy share to 20% by 2030, the need for effective energy storage solutions becomes critical. Battery monitoring systems are essential for managing the performance and reliability of energy storage systems, particularly in solar and wind applications. The integration of these systems ensures that energy is stored efficiently and utilized effectively, which is vital for the stability of the energy grid. This growing reliance on renewable energy is likely to drive demand for advanced battery monitoring solutions.

    Battery Monitoring System Market Component Insights

    Battery Monitoring System Market Component Insights

    The Component segment of the South Korea Battery Monitoring System Market plays a pivotal role in shaping the overall dynamics of the industry. This segment encompasses three primary categories: Hardware, Software, and Services, each contributing to the enhancement and reliability of battery systems across various applications, such as electric vehicles, renewable energy storage, and consumer electronics. In Hardware, components such as sensors, controllers, and communication devices are vital for real-time data monitoring, offering insights into battery health, lifecycle management, and performance optimization. 

    These devices ensure operational efficiency, reduce risks associated with overcharging or overheating, and extend battery longevity, which is particularly important in a country like South Korea that is investing heavily in electric mobility and green technologies. Software solutions in this segment provide advanced analytics, enabling predictive maintenance and decision-making based on historical and real-time data. Integration of Artificial Intelligence and machine learning algorithms into software applications drives innovations in performance tracking and anomaly detection. As technology advances, these software tools are becoming indispensable for utility providers and corporations looking to optimize energy usage and implement sustainable practices. 

    Meanwhile, Services in the Battery Monitoring System Market segment ensure ongoing support, system integration, and the training necessary for the effective usage of the hardware and software components. These services are essential for businesses aiming to maintain compliance with safety regulations and to achieve operational excellence.     Battery Monitoring System Market Battery Type Insights

    Battery Monitoring System Market Battery Type Insights

    The South Korea Battery Monitoring System Market is increasingly diversified across various battery types, predominantly encompassing Lithium-Ion, Lead-acid, and other technologies. Lithium-Ion batteries have emerged as a leading technology due to their high energy density, efficiency, and longer lifecycle. This makes them especially suitable for electric vehicles and renewable energy storage applications, aligning with the South Korean government's initiatives to boost clean energy adoption.

    Lead-acid batteries, while traditionally dominant due to their reliability and cost-effectiveness, are experiencing a gradual decline with the rise of more advanced alternatives.However, they still hold a significant share in applications such as backup power supplies and in the automotive sector.

    Key Players and Competitive Insights

    The battery monitoring-system market in South Korea is characterized by a dynamic competitive landscape, driven by technological advancements and increasing demand for energy efficiency. Key players such as Nuvation Energy (CA), Eaton Corporation (US), and Schneider Electric (FR) are actively shaping the market through strategic initiatives. Nuvation Energy (CA) focuses on innovation in battery management solutions, emphasizing the integration of advanced analytics and real-time monitoring capabilities. Meanwhile, Eaton Corporation (US) is enhancing its operational focus on sustainability, leveraging its expertise in power management to develop solutions that optimize battery performance and lifecycle. Schneider Electric (FR) is pursuing a strategy of digital transformation, integrating IoT technologies into its battery monitoring systems to provide enhanced data insights and predictive maintenance capabilities. Collectively, these strategies contribute to a competitive environment that prioritizes innovation and efficiency.

    In terms of business tactics, companies are increasingly localizing manufacturing to reduce costs and improve supply chain resilience. The market structure appears moderately fragmented, with several players competing for market share while also collaborating on technological advancements. This collective influence of key players fosters a competitive atmosphere where innovation and operational efficiency are paramount.

    In October 2025, Nuvation Energy (CA) announced a partnership with a leading South Korean automotive manufacturer to develop a next-generation battery monitoring system tailored for electric vehicles. This collaboration is strategically significant as it positions Nuvation Energy (CA) at the forefront of the rapidly growing EV market, potentially enhancing its market share and technological capabilities in battery management.

    In September 2025, Eaton Corporation (US) launched a new battery monitoring solution that incorporates AI-driven analytics to predict battery failures before they occur. This move is crucial as it not only enhances the reliability of battery systems but also aligns with the growing trend towards predictive maintenance, thereby solidifying Eaton's competitive edge in the market.

    In August 2025, Schneider Electric (FR) expanded its battery monitoring portfolio by integrating blockchain technology to enhance data security and traceability. This strategic action reflects a broader trend towards digitalization and transparency in the energy sector, positioning Schneider Electric (FR) as a leader in innovative battery management solutions.
